如何在C语言中设置固定精度
浏览量:2199
时间:2024-05-11 20:16:46
作者:采采
在编程过程中,处理浮点数时需要考虑到小数点的位数。如何在C语言中设置浮点数的小数点位数呢?下面将分享一些实用的方法。
定义头文件和变量
首先,在程序中需要定义相应的头文件,通常包括`stdio.h`和`stdlib.h`。接着,定义一个整型变量`n`来保存被除数,以及两个浮点数变量`m`和`v`分别来保存除数和计算结果。
设置精度并输出结果
给变量`m`和`n`赋予相应的值,其中`m`为整数,`n`为实数。然后进行两数相除的计算,将结果保存在变量`v`中。使用`printf`函数在输出窗口中显示相除得到的实数,并且可以通过格式控制符来设置实数的小数点后位数,例如`%.10f`表示保留10位小数。
示例程序演示
下面是一个简单的示例程序来演示如何设置固定精度:
```c
include
include
int main() {
int n 5;
float m 10;
float v;
v m / n;
printf("未设置精度:%f
", v);
printf("设置了小数点后位数:%0.10f
", v);
return 0;
}
```
通过以上程序,我们可以清楚地看到输出结果的区别:第一行是没有设置精度的数值,而第二行则是设置了小数点后位数的数值。
在实际编程中,根据具体需求和情况,合理设置浮点数的精度可以使程序更加准确和美观。希望这些方法能够帮助到你在C语言编程中处理浮点数时更加得心应手。
版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。